    The reviews here are pretty skewed, and most of them are people who now absolutely nothing about SCS. First of all, made it extremely clear that at launch the game will cost $20, the game would have two states (California and Nevada), with a third state (Arizona) being added as a free update. They also made it extremely clear the game would launch with two trucks, and the rest will beThe reviews here are pretty skewed, and most of them are people who now absolutely nothing about SCS. First of all, made it extremely clear that at launch the game will cost $20, the game would have two states (California and Nevada), with a third state (Arizona) being added as a free update. They also made it extremely clear the game would launch with two trucks, and the rest will be added at a later date as they obtain the license for the other manufacturers. With that out of the way, let's get on to the actual game.

    If you've played ETS2 you will feel right at home here. Why change a system that already works, right? If something isn't broke, don't try to fix it. That's why you see so many games go downhill. They change something that already works to try something new that inevitably ruins the whole experience that people have grown to love.

    It becomes very obvious this is on the same engine as ETS2, and there's nothing wrong with that. It's not the best and most polished engine graphically, but that's okay. It still looks fine, and they've certainly improved anti aliasing support from ETS2. No, it's not where it should be, but it's an improvement. Graphically, the game look very close to what ETS2 looks like, however you can tell there is definitely an improvement with the lighting system. One major change (which is probably the biggest change in ETS2 besides it taking place on American soil instead of in Europe) is the way ticket violations work. In ETS2 there are speed cameras setup and if you are caught speeding passed one of these cameras they slap a ticket on you. This time around, you will actually see cop cars roaming the cities, and if you care caught speeding, they will blue light you and you will be fined. No, currently the cops do not give chase (giving you the possiblity to lead the cops on a high speed chase), but that's possibly something they may (or may not) add in the future. SCS has made it extremely clear they want their trucking sims to be based around the actual trucking experience, starting a trucking company from the ground up and growing, and less about the other stuff.

    With ATS being in the US it's inevitable ATS is going to draw a bigger crowd than its European predecessors, and many of those people likely have never played an SCS game, or probably never even heard of them before. A big complaint I hear about is the accuracy of the roads and cities. It should be known that SCS is a fairly small company and they don't have the programmers you have at some of the bigger studio. It should be known the roads are designed in a way that make it possible for the AI to navigate. They had a decision to make: have realistic roads with no AI, or come up with a compromise and create their own roadways so we can have functional AI vehicles on the road, and they went with the latter. The map feels different enough from ETS2 that you feel like you are traveling American roads, but veterans of ETS2 will definitely be able to spot the shortcuts that were taken right off the bat that had to be made to make the AI work.

    The map feels more alive this time.

    Tl;Dr? If you're looking for a 1:1 scale 100% representation of the US, this isn't your game/sim. If you know how SCS works and how they design your games, and you're looking forward to driving from California to Nevada with the understanding that the game is designed the way it is because of limitations of the engine and enjoyed ETS2, there's no reason why you won't enjoy ATS as well.

    That aside, American Truck Simulator is a steaming pile of hot garbage. The map is just awful. "Downtown" San Diego is where Old Town should be, and looks nothing like any part of San Diego. At least no part of San Diego I ever saw, in the decade I lived in or around it. Real downtown is visible as cluster of buildings in the distance, to the South, but it's just background, you can't drive to it. The 5 is equally misrepresented. No San Onofre (the reactors that look like boobs), no Discovery Cube, no junction with the 210 or 605 (neither of which exist, either). Los Angeles is about three blocks wide, and so is San Francisco. The whole map is incredibly small, and scaled down, compared to even single countries in Euro Truck. (California and Great Britain are about the same size in RL, but this ATS's California is about half the size of GB in Euro Truck, with far, far fewer roads and towns.)

    Worst of all, the California 1, America's finest driving experience (I say this as someone who has spent the vast majority of his lifetime to exploring the highways and towns of the US.), isn't even continued north of San Francisco. ATS California is like the California you would design if your only experience with California was playing Grand Theft Auto games. The sad part is that if SCS spent even a quarter of the time on the map as they do on their dashboards, this game would be a thousand percent improved.

    And I can hear the counter to this already... but, Third, it's American TRUCK Simulator, not American California Simulator! Well, amigo, if that's the case, this game is even more of a failure than I am already calling it, because it only has two trucks, and they're virtually indistinguishable from one another. As a pure truck simulator, this is the equivalent of a promotional flash game you'd play in a browser on a manufacturers website.

    No, what made Euro Truck what it is, and put SCS on the map, was that someone made finally made a game about the joy of driving, as opposed to the thrill of racing. And it was wonderful. ATS, however, is not wonderful. It's a cheap ploy to milk cash from one of the most benevolent, supportive communities in all of gaming, and SCS should be ashamed of themselves for every wildly insulting inch of what they've done here.
